Message posté par : PY Joubert
----------------------------------------
Bonjour,
Merci pour la réponse
Je lance QGIS en ligne de commande en précisant avec l'option --code le fichier de
lancemant.
Ce fichier de lancement appelle une fonction qui
- Premièrement charge des couches dans la vue (sans problème)
- Deuxièmement effectue un cadrage par point et échelle (ne se fait pas)
Voici un extrait:
-----------------
Code :
for comp in liste_compo:
compo = comp.split("|")[0]
etat = int(comp.split("|")[1])
nature = comp.split("|")[2]
if (etat == 1):
flag = True
else:
flag = False
if (not GL_LAYER.WBO_LAYER_IsCoucheChargee(compo)):
if (nature == "SHP"):
jeu = (GL_GLOBAL.WBO_REP_SHAPE_SOURCE + "\\" + compo +
".shp")
layer = GL_LAYER.WBO_LAYER_CoucheAjouter(jeu,compo)
pt = GL_CADRE.WBO_CADRE_Centre(cadre)
GL_CADRE.WBO_CADRE_ZoomPointEchelle(pt,int(echelle))
iface.mapCanvas().refresh()
-----------------
Merci
PYJ
----------------------------------------
Le message est situé
https://georezo.net/forum/viewtopic.php?pid=364432#p364432
Pour y répondre : qgis_fr(a)ml.georezo.net ou reply de votre messagerie
Pour vous désabonner connectez-vous sur le forum puis Profil / Abonnement
--
Association GeoRezo - le portail géomatique
https://georezo.net